The Opportunity of Read Private Labeling

by John Smith Learner

That day I had breakfast at a local restaurant when I saw a bottle of hot sauce with the name of the restaurant on the table. I was surprised because I knew it wasn't a chain - it's just a small stand-alone restaurant that takes advantage of private labels. It is one of the growing small restaurants that is growing its brand by putting its name on products.

First, let's explain what I mean by private labeling. According to Wikipedia, products or services in online encyclopedias or private labels are usually those manufactured or provided by a company that are offered under another company's trademark. So it covers everything from Wal-Mart brand products to small restaurants labeled with someone else's hot sauce.

It's amazing how many companies now work in some form of private label. Restaurants, hotels, spas, hairdressers and even car dealerships brand products such as hot sauce, lotion, shampoo, coffee, lip balm, bottled water and wine. Many companies want to put their logo on the products they offer to strengthen their brand. The corporate gift market is especially busy around Christmas. There are also many small businesses that want to look more professional with their own brand of product for sale - coffee and bottled water are especially popular here.

To begin

So as a manufacturer, how can you start selling your product through a personal brand? The easiest way is to start selling to other local businesses. If you sell coffee, start with a local cafe and donut shop - many companies are happy to support other local businesses, especially if they can brand their products. Obviously, your existing customer base would also be a good place to start. You can offer to put their name and logo on the product label.

Once you have some private label customers, you can start a formal private label program to provide possible examples from other companies. An important aspect to consider is to make sure that you do this as easily as possible for customers. The sticker is a key component of a private label program. You should choose an experienced label printer, preferably with digital label printing capabilities. The advantage of digital label printing is that you can offer small quantities to your label customers and then simultaneously "batch manage" multiple jobs to get a better price for your label. With digital printing, there are usually no expensive plates or setup fees, so you can easily pick up dozens of versions in one printing process. You can also add your own brand labels to these features, reducing the cost of naming each item.

Move to the next level

If you do all your work on your own, your brand's business may be clearly limited. If you want to reach the next level, you have to accept the services of contract packers. Basically, these are companies that take your products and packaging, assemble them for you, and then deliver them to customers. They can also mix your ingredients to get your final product. For it to be profitable, it has to be relatively large, but the beauty of outsourcing is that it grows easily - and leaves time to focus more on getting you into business.
